Rotor sequence: When the circuit A-E is energized, the RF energy path is from port A to C. When circuit B-E is energized, the RF energy path is from port
6、A to B. 5. Interlock switch operation sequence: When circuit A-E is energized, the circuit C-D must open prior to circuit F-D being closed. When circuit B-E is energized, circuit F-D must open prior to circuit C-D being closed. All normally closed contacts and normally open contacts must open and cl
7、ose respectively within or before the first .03 inch (0.8 mm) of rotor travel and within or after the last .03 inch (0.8 mm) of rotor travel. The rotor shall come to a stop in its end position without visible bounce and shall not operate the interlock switch during such an oscillation. 6. Drive asse
8、mbly operation: The switch shall not require any holding current. The drive assembly shall be automatically deenergized when the rotor is latched. The direction of drive assembly moving the rotor shall be as specified in the pictorial view. Case 1: After circuit A-E is energized, if the actuation vo
9、ltage is removed from it and the rotor is stopped at some point after its first .03 inch (0.8 mm) of travel and before its last .03 inch (0.8 mm) of travel, the rotor shall continue to its new position (open energy path from port A to port C) by reapplying voltage to circuit A-E. However, the rotor
10、shall return to its original position (open energy path from port A to port B) if the reapplied voltage is applied to circuit B-E. Case 2: After circuit B-E is energized, if the actuation voltage is removed from it and the rotor is stopped at some .03 inch (0.8 mm) of travel, the rotor shall continu
11、e to its new position (open energy path from port A to port B) by reapplying voltage to circuit B-E. However, the rotor shall return to its original position (open energy path from port A to port C) if the reapplied voltage is applied to circuit A-E. 7. Helical thread inserts may be used. 8. The sha

Provided by IHSNot for ResaleNo reproduction or networking permitted without license from IHS-,-,-MIL-DTL-55041/10B 3 REQUIREMENTS: Dimensions and configuration: See figure 1. Exterior surface: Bl
13、ack finish in accordance with MIL-DTL-14072. Weight: 2.5 pounds (1.13 kg), maximum. Operation: 1P2T latching, break before make. Rotor operation: See figure 1, note 4. Connector: The power connector shall mate with connector MS3116E10-6S. Drive assembly operation: See figure 1, note 6. Drive assembl
14、y operating voltage: 21 V dc to 29 V dc. Drive assembly starting current: 4 amperes, maximum, at 27 V dc. RF power handling capability: Peak 400 kW, average 400 W. Temperature altitude: The temperature altitude must be as recommended for class 2 equipment designed for 21.28 Km (70,000 feet) altitude
15、 and continuous sea level operation over the temperature range of -62C to +90C (+95 C intermittent operation). Frequency range: 8.6 GHz to 10.3 GHz. Isolation: 80 dB, minimum. VSWR: 1.1:1, maximum. Insertion loss: 0.10 dB, maximum. Switching time (see figure 2): 1 second, maximum, 21 V dc at 20C 10C
16、; 2 seconds, maximum, 21 V dc at -54C 5C. Pressure: With 30 lbf/in2(gage) applied, the pressure drop shall not exceed 5 lbf/in2(gage) in 1 hour. Pressure equilibrium: 1 lbf/in2, tested as follows: a. Seal one active (open) waveguide port by means of an O-ring and flat plate and attach a compressed a
17、ir (15 lbf/in2(gage) input to the other active (open) waveguide port. b. Adjust flow rate of compressed air to 100 cubic inches per minute. c. Measure the pressure differential between the air input port to which the compressed air is attached and the inactive (closed) waveguide port. The pressure d
18、ifferential shall not exceed the value specified. Provided by IHSNot for ResaleNo reproduction or networking permitted without license from IHS-,-,-MIL-DTL-55041/10B 4 Interlock switching current: 5 amperes, maximum, at 27 V dc; 2 amperes, maximum, at 24 V dc. Cycle life: 50,000 cycles; rate of cycl
19、ing shall be 10 per minute, maximum. Part or Identifying Number (PIN): M55041/10-001. Material: Lubricants shall comply, as a minimum, to the requirements of MIL-PRF-83261. The test set-ups specified in Figures 2, 3, and 4 of MIL-DTL-55041 may be modified to reflect current industry practice. Explos
20、ion: Applicable. The test need not be done with full RF power applied if the switch is designed so that the switching mechanism is completely isolated from the RF energy path. 21、 2. Switching time. NOTE: Switching time: The switch shall be mounted in the position shown; the long axis of the switch shall be vertical. The switching time shall be taken and recorded. The switch shall be rotated in 45 increments and switching time recorded at each position through 360. The switc
22、hing time shall not vary more than 10 percent from the time recorded at 0 (the original position).
